How does comprehensive sexuality education differ from abstinence-only sex education?
pickupchik [31]

Answer:

Abstinence only education teaches that abstaining from sexual intercourse is the only morally correct choice among teens and young adults. Comprehensive sex education teaches abstinence as well as other methods like the use of condoms, pills, and injectables.
